Transaction 89b9258629af6aa7aad1be5061a9c34891f288ac95f1e33abfdbbaf8c72627aa
1 Input
1 Output
-
89b9258629af6aa7aad1be5061a9c34891f288ac95f1e33abfdbbaf8c72627aa:0
- value
- 2574025356630
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 bf24a5ba5f013535c0819e6ce50215fa74d4578870e9a245f57b774c1dbde000
- address
- ltc1ghuj2twjlqy6ntsypnekw2qs4lf6dg4ugwr56y3040dm5c8dauqqqq76yf3